On Tue, 2017-03-07 at 14:58 +0100, Alexander Potapenko wrote: > KMSAN (KernelMemorySanitizer, a new error detection tool) reports use > of uninitialized memory in put_cmsg()): I would prefer that you do not put the stack trace in the changelog, same for the reproducer since this has little value in understanding the impact. It looks like a false positive, but you do not say. recvmsg() does not care about msg.msg_flags, only KMSAN. (The important part is that msg.msg_control and msg.msg_controllen are 0) Fine to avoid the false positive, but better be explicit in the changelog and says there is no visible effect for this bug. If there is a visible effect, please state so instead of technical details. We try to reduce S/N in the changelogs ;) Thanks a lot !

On Tue, Mar 7, 2017 at 3:26 PM, Eric Dumazet <eric.dumazet@gmail.com> wrote: > On Tue, 2017-03-07 at 14:58 +0100, Alexander Potapenko wrote: >> KMSAN (KernelMemorySanitizer, a new error detection tool) reports use >> of uninitialized memory in put_cmsg()): > > I would prefer that you do not put the stack trace in the changelog, > same for the reproducer since this has little value in understanding the > impact. Understood. Should be ok to put the report/reproducer below the triple dash, right? > It looks like a false positive, but you do not say. Ah, now I see. Irrespective of the value of (MSG_CMSG_COMPAT & msg->msg_flags) the code will return 0 either directly from put_cmsg(), or from put_cmsg_compat(). I wouldn't call this a false positive, as KMSAN can't possibly know that both branches taken depending on the uninitialized condition are safe. But I can imagine this to be less of an problem to the code owners who do know that :) > recvmsg() does not care about msg.msg_flags, only KMSAN. > > (The important part is that msg.msg_control and msg.msg_controllen are > 0) > > Fine to avoid the false positive, but better be explicit in the > changelog and says there is no visible effect for this bug. ================================================================== BUG: KMSAN: use of unitialized memory inter: 0 CPU: 3 PID: 1086 Comm: syz-executor0 Not tainted 4.8.0-rc6+ #1920 Hardware name: QEMU Standard PC (i440FX + PIIX, 1996), BIOS Bochs 01/01/2011 0000000000000000 ffff88008374fa48 ffffffff82576c18 ffff88008374f988 ffffffff818c06d1 ffffffff85bab870 0000000000000092 ffffffff85bab550 0000000000000000 0000000000000092 00000000f9600a55 0000000000000002 Call Trace: [< inline >] __dump_stack lib/dump_stack.c:15 [<ffffffff82576c18>] dump_stack+0x238/0x290 lib/dump_stack.c:51 [<ffffffff818beef6>] kmsan_report+0x276/0x2e0 mm/kmsan/kmsan.c:1006 [<ffffffff818c027b>] __msan_warning+0x6b/0xc0 mm/kmsan/kmsan_instr.c:425 [<ffffffff842f01e7>] put_cmsg+0x6f7/0x850 net/core/scm.c:223 [< inline >] netlink_cmsg_recv_pktinfo net/netlink/af_netlink.c:1700 [<ffffffff844b7054>] netlink_recvmsg+0x8e4/0x1980 net/netlink/af_netlink.c:1856 [< inline >] sock_recvmsg_nosec net/socket.c:711 [< inline >] sock_recvmsg net/socket.c:718 [<ffffffff8426c175>] SYSC_recvfrom+0x6e5/0xa00 net/socket.c:1695 [<ffffffff8426ba67>] SyS_recvfrom+0xb7/0xe0 net/socket.c:1668 [<ffffffff851840db>] entry_SYSCALL_64_fastpath+0x13/0x8f arch/x86/entry/entry_64.o:? chained origin: 00000000f8c00a55 [<ffffffff810bd4d7>] save_stack_trace+0x27/0x50 arch/x86/kernel/stacktrace.c:67 [< inline >] kmsan_save_stack_with_flags mm/kmsan/kmsan.c:322 [< inline >] kmsan_save_stack mm/kmsan/kmsan.c:337 [<ffffffff818be2cb>] kmsan_internal_chain_origin+0x12b/0x1f0 mm/kmsan/kmsan.c:530 [<ffffffff818bfc0f>] __kmsan_store_origin+0x9f/0x120 mm/kmsan/kmsan_instr.c:190 [<ffffffff844b6bdd>] netlink_recvmsg+0x46d/0x1980 net/netlink/af_netlink.c:1839 [< inline >] sock_recvmsg_nosec net/socket.c:711 [< inline >] sock_recvmsg net/socket.c:718 [<ffffffff8426c175>] SYSC_recvfrom+0x6e5/0xa00 net/socket.c:1695 [<ffffffff8426ba67>] SyS_recvfrom+0xb7/0xe0 net/socket.c:1668 [<ffffffff851840db>] entry_SYSCALL_64_fastpath+0x13/0x8f arch/x86/entry/entry_64.o:? chained origin: 00000000b9a00a53 [<ffffffff810bd4d7>] save_stack_trace+0x27/0x50 arch/x86/kernel/stacktrace.c:67 [< inline >] kmsan_save_stack_with_flags mm/kmsan/kmsan.c:322 [< inline >] kmsan_save_stack mm/kmsan/kmsan.c:337 [<ffffffff818be2cb>] kmsan_internal_chain_origin+0x12b/0x1f0 mm/kmsan/kmsan.c:530 [<ffffffff818c01a3>] __msan_set_alloca_origin4+0xc3/0x130 mm/kmsan/kmsan_instr.c:380 [<ffffffff8426bc13>] SYSC_recvfrom+0x183/0xa00 net/socket.c:1671 [<ffffffff8426ba67>] SyS_recvfrom+0xb7/0xe0 net/socket.c:1668 [<ffffffff851840db>] entry_SYSCALL_64_fastpath+0x13/0x8f arch/x86/entry/entry_64.o:? origin description: ----msg@SYSC_recvfrom (origin=00000000b9400a53) ================================================================== The fields of |msg| in SYSC_recvfrom() are initialized except for |msg.msg_flags|, which is later updated in netlink_recvmsg(): 1839 msg->msg_flags |= MSG_TRUNC; and then used in a condition in put_cmsg(): 223 if (MSG_CMSG_COMPAT & msg->msg_flags) The following program has been used to reproduce the error under KMSAN: =================================================== #include <linux/netlink.h> #include <stdint.h> #include <stdio.h> #include <sys/socket.h> #include <sys/wait.h> void child() { int sock = socket(PF_NETLINK, SOCK_RAW, 16); uint32_t val = 0x1f; setsockopt(sock, 0x10e, 0x3, &val, 4); char obuf[31] = "\x1f\x00\x00\x00\x10\x00\x07\xff\xff\x08\x00\x00" "\x00\x00\x00\x00\x03\x00\x01\x0a\x56\x67\x69\x93" "\x3e\x00\x00\x01\x92\x9a\x02"; char ibuf[31]; write(sock, obuf, sizeof(obuf)); struct sockaddr_nl sockaddr = {AF_NETLINK, 0, 0, 0}; socklen_t addrlen = sizeof(sockaddr); recvfrom(sock, ibuf, 0, 0, &sockaddr, &addrlen); } int main() { int pid = fork(); if (!pid) { child(); return 0; } int status = 0; while (waitpid(pid, &status, __WALL) != pid) {} return 0; } =================================================== Signed-off-by: Alexander Potapenko <glider@google.com> --- net/socket.c | 1 + 1 file changed, 1 insertion(+) diff --git a/net/socket.c b/net/socket.c index 2c1e8677ff2d..e0757e648c0c 100644 --- a/net/socket.c +++ b/net/socket.c @@ -1731,6 +1731,7 @@ SYSCALL_DEFINE6(recvfrom, int, fd, void __user *, ubuf, size_t, size, /* We assume all kernel code knows the size of sockaddr_storage */ msg.msg_namelen = 0; msg.msg_iocb = NULL; + msg.msg_flags = 0; if (sock->file->f_flags & O_NONBLOCK) flags |= MSG_DONTWAIT; err = sock_recvmsg(sock, &msg, flags);
